简体中文简体中文
EnglishEnglish
简体中文简体中文

揭秘源码最全资源,助力编程爱好者提升技能 文章

2025-01-04 19:44:22

随着互联网技术的飞速发展,编程已经成为越来越多人的兴趣和职业选择。然而,面对纷繁复杂的编程知识,很多编程爱好者常常感到无从下手。如何获取最全的源码资源,成为了许多编程爱好者关注的焦点。本文将为你揭秘源码最全资源,助力你提升编程技能。

一、国内外知名开源社区

1.GitHub

GitHub 是全球最大的开源社区,汇聚了众多优秀的开源项目。在 GitHub 上,你可以找到各种编程语言的源码,包括 Python、Java、C++ 等。此外,GitHub 还提供了丰富的文档、教程和交流平台,让开发者能够轻松学习和交流。

2.GitLab

GitLab 是一个基于 Git 的开源项目管理工具,与 GitHub 类似,GitLab 也拥有丰富的开源项目资源。GitLab 适用于企业级开发,提供了强大的权限管理和版本控制功能。

3.SourceForge

SourceForge 是全球最大的开源项目托管平台之一,拥有超过 400 万个项目。在 SourceForge 上,你可以找到各种编程语言的源码,包括 Java、C++、PHP 等。

4.CSDN

CSDN 是中国最大的 IT 社区,拥有丰富的编程资源。在 CSDN 上,你可以找到大量的源码、教程、博客和问答,帮助你解决编程难题。

二、在线编程资源网站

1.LeetCode

LeetCode 是一个在线编程网站,提供了大量的编程题目和算法教程。在 LeetCode 上,你可以通过做题来提升自己的编程能力。

2.Codecademy

Codecademy 是一个在线编程学习平台,提供了各种编程语言的课程。通过 Codecademy,你可以学习 Python、Java、JavaScript 等编程语言,并完成相关项目。

3.freeCodeCamp

freeCodeCamp 是一个免费的在线编程学习平台,提供了丰富的编程课程和项目。在 freeCodeCamp 上,你可以学习 HTML、CSS、JavaScript、Python 等编程语言。

三、专业编程书籍

1.《代码大全》

《代码大全》是一本经典的编程书籍,详细介绍了各种编程语言和编程技巧。该书适用于有经验的开发者,可以帮助你提升编程水平。

2.《重构:改善既有代码的设计》

《重构:改善既有代码的设计》是一本关于代码优化和重构的书籍。该书可以帮助你学会如何写出高质量的代码,并提高代码的可维护性。

3.《你不知道的 JavaScript》

《你不知道的 JavaScript》是一本关于 JavaScript 编程的书籍,详细介绍了 JavaScript 的各种特性和使用技巧。该书适用于想要深入学习 JavaScript 的开发者。

四、编程博客和论坛

1.博客园

博客园是一个专注于 IT 技术的博客平台,汇聚了大量的编程高手。在博客园上,你可以找到各种编程教程、源码分享和行业动态。

2.CSDN

CSDN 是中国最大的 IT 社区,拥有丰富的编程资源和交流平台。在 CSDN 上,你可以找到各种编程教程、源码分享和问答。

总结

获取源码最全资源,是提升编程技能的重要途径。通过上述方法,你可以找到适合自己的编程资源,不断提升自己的编程能力。记住,只有不断学习和实践,才能在编程的道路上越走越远。